National Employment and Outlook

Outlook stable
  The employment change from 2023 to 2033 is estimated to be +4%.
(The National average for all occupations is +4%)
Job Openings very small number
  Less than 1000 average annual openings are expected for this occupation between 2023 and 2033.
(The National Average for all occupations is 1,724 openings)
Employment very small occupation
  This was a very small occupation in the United States, employing 2,400 workers in 2023.
(The National average for all occupations is 150,944 workers)
Growth Average growth
  A desire for public safety may result in a need for more officers. However, demand for employment is expected to vary by location, driven largely by local and state budgets. Even when crime rates fall, demand for police services to maintain public safety is expected to continue.

Industries Large concentrations of this occupation are found in these industries
  • Local government, excluding education and hospitals (70.2%)
  • Transportation and warehousing (NAICS48-490) (15.3%)
  • Rail transportation (NAICS482000) (15.1%)
  • State government, excluding education and hospitals (14.3%)
